![]() |
UDocumentation UE5.7 10.02.2026 (Source)
API documentation for Unreal Engine 5.7
|
This is the complete list of members for FKConvexElem, including all inherited members.
| AddCachedSolidConvexGeom(TArray< FDynamicMeshVertex > &VertexBuffer, TArray< uint32 > &IndexBuffer, const FColor VertexColor) const | FKConvexElem | |
| BakeTransformToVerts() | FKConvexElem | |
| CalcAABB(const FTransform &BoneTM, const FVector &Scale3D) const | FKConvexElem | |
| FKShapeElem::CloneElem(const FKShapeElem &Other) | FKShapeElem | inlineprotected |
| ComputeChaosConvexIndices(bool bForceCompute=false) | FKConvexElem | |
| ConvexFromBoxElem(const FKBoxElem &InBox) | FKConvexElem | |
| DrawElemSolid(class FPrimitiveDrawInterface *PDI, const FTransform &ElemTM, const float Scale, const FMaterialRenderProxy *MaterialRenderProxy) const override | FKConvexElem | |
| FKShapeElem::DrawElemSolid(class FPrimitiveDrawInterface *PDI, const FTransform &ElemTM, const float Scale, const class FMaterialRenderProxy *MaterialRenderProxy) const | FKShapeElem | inlinevirtual |
| DrawElemWire(class FPrimitiveDrawInterface *PDI, const FTransform &ElemTM, const float Scale, const FColor Color) const override | FKConvexElem | virtual |
| EConvexDataUpdateMethod enum name | FKConvexElem | |
| ElemBox | FKConvexElem | |
| FKConvexElem() | FKConvexElem | |
| FKConvexElem(const FKConvexElem &Other) | FKConvexElem | |
| FKShapeElem() | FKShapeElem | inline |
| FKShapeElem(EAggCollisionShape::Type InShapeType) | FKShapeElem | inline |
| FKShapeElem(const FKShapeElem &Copy) | FKShapeElem | inline |
| GetChaosConvexIndices() const | FKConvexElem | |
| GetChaosConvexMesh() const | FKConvexElem | inline |
| GetClosestPointAndNormal(const FVector &WorldPosition, const FTransform &BodyToWorldTM, FVector &ClosestWorldPosition, FVector &Normal) const | FKConvexElem | |
| GetCollisionEnabled() const | FKShapeElem | inline |
| GetContributeToMass() const | FKShapeElem | inline |
| GetName() const | FKShapeElem | inline |
| GetPlanes(TArray< FPlane > &Planes) const | FKConvexElem | |
| GetScaledVolume(const FVector &Scale3D) const | FKConvexElem | |
| GetShapeCheck() | FKShapeElem | inline |
| GetShapeType() const | FKShapeElem | inline |
| GetShortestDistanceToPoint(const FVector &WorldPosition, const FTransform &BodyToWorldTM) const | FKConvexElem | |
| GetTransform() const override final | FKConvexElem | inlinevirtual |
| GetUserData() const | FKShapeElem | inline |
| GetVolume(const FVector &Scale) const | FKConvexElem | |
| HullFromPlanes(const TArray< FPlane > &InPlanes, const TArray< FVector > &SnapVerts, float InSnapDistance=UE_SMALL_NUMBER) | FKConvexElem | |
| IndexData | FKConvexElem | |
| operator<< | FKConvexElem | friend |
| operator=(const FKConvexElem &Other) | FKConvexElem | |
| FKShapeElem::operator=(const FKShapeElem &Other) | FKShapeElem | inline |
| Reset() | FKConvexElem | |
| ResetChaosConvexMesh() | FKConvexElem | |
| RestOffset | FKShapeElem | |
| ScaleElem(FVector DeltaSize, float MinSize) | FKConvexElem | |
| SetChaosConvexMesh(TSharedPtr< Chaos::FConvex, ESPMode::ThreadSafe > &&InChaosConvex, EConvexDataUpdateMethod ConvexDataUpdateMethod=EConvexDataUpdateMethod::AlwaysUpdateConvexData) | FKConvexElem | inline |
| SetCollisionEnabled(ECollisionEnabled::Type InCollisionEnabled) | FKShapeElem | inline |
| SetContributeToMass(bool bInContributeToMass) | FKShapeElem | inline |
| SetConvexMeshObject(Chaos::FConvexPtr &&InChaosConvex, EConvexDataUpdateMethod ConvexDataUpdateMethod=EConvexDataUpdateMethod::AlwaysUpdateConvexData) | FKConvexElem | |
| SetName(const FName &InName) | FKShapeElem | inline |
| SetTransform(const FTransform &InTransform) | FKConvexElem | inline |
| StaticShapeType | FKConvexElem | static |
| UpdateElemBox() | FKConvexElem | |
| VertexData | FKConvexElem | |
| ~FKConvexElem() | FKConvexElem | |
| ~FKShapeElem() | FKShapeElem | virtual |